CSS是层叠样式表(Cascading Style Sheets)的缩写,用于控制网页的外观和布局。在网页中,常常会使用列表(或)来展示信息,而列表项()默认会在前面显示一个点或者数字。如果我们想去掉这个点,可以通过CSS来实现。本文将详细介绍如何使用CSS去掉列表项前面的点。
方法一:使用list-style属性
在CSS中,我们可以使用list-style属性来控制列表项的样式。通过将其设置为“none”,可以去掉列表项前面的点。
ul {
list-style: none;
}
上述代码将应用于所有<ul>
元素,将列表项前面的点去掉。
同样的,如果你想在有序列表中去掉数字,可以将list-style-type属性设置为“none”:
ol {
list-style-type: none;
}
上述代码将应用于所有<ol>
元素,将列表项前面的数字去掉。
方法二:使用特定的选择器
除了使用list-style属性,我们还可以使用特定的选择器来去掉列表项前面的点。比如,如果你只想去掉某个特定的元素中的点,你可以使用该元素的ID或者类进行选择。
首先,给需要去掉点的元素添加一个ID或者类:
<ul id="myList">
<li>列表项1</li>
<li>列表项2</li>
<li>列表项3</li>
</ul>
然后,在CSS中选择该ID或类,并将list-style属性设置为“none”:
#myList {
list-style: none;
}
或者:
.myList {
list-style: none;
}
上述代码将应用于具有ID为“myList”或类为“myList”的<ul>
元素,将列表项前面的点去掉。
注意事项
需要注意的是,去掉列表项前面的点可能会影响用户对列表的识别。如果列表本身就是有序的,去掉数字可能会导致用户无法准确地理解列表的顺序。因此,我们应该根据实际情况和设计需求来决定是否去掉点或数字。
另外,如果你只想去掉某个特定的列表项前面的点,可以给该列表项添加一个类,并通过特定的选择器来控制该列表项的样式。
总结
通过使用CSS的list-style属性或特定的选择器,我们可以方便地去掉列表项前面的点或数字。然而,需要注意的是,去掉点或数字可能会影响用户对列表的认知,所以应根据实际需求来决定是否去除。
希望本文对你理解如何去掉CSS中列表项前面的点有所帮助!